If you’d like to know who is sovereign in the State of Israel today, consider the fate of the village of Qusra in the central West Bank, close to Nablus. On August 9 dozens of crazed Israeli settlers began a siege of three Palestinian houses at the edge of the village, homes to the families of Yusuf Hasan, Riziq Hasan, and Qusay Abu Riddy. The settlers blocked all access roads and paths, invaded the courtyards of the houses, stoned doors and windows, cut the electricity lines and the water pipes, and prevented any supplies from entering. Inside the houses, food reserves were dwindling fast and there was very little water. Temperatures in August are over one hundred degrees Fahrenheit in Qusra. The death of the family members by thirst and starvation was definitely a possibility. One of the children was in acute need of medical care, but the settlers delayed the Palestinian ambulance coming to take her to the hospital.All this is routine in the Palestinian West Bank. Equally routine is the response of the Israeli army and police. Soldiers arrived on August 10, fraternized with the settlers, prayed with them, and declared the area a Closed Military Zone.
